Lines Matching refs:bnxt_qplib_hwq
172 struct bnxt_qplib_hwq { struct
199 struct bnxt_qplib_hwq *hwq; argument
279 struct bnxt_qplib_hwq pde;
281 struct bnxt_qplib_hwq qtbl[MAX_TQM_ALLOC_REQ];
287 struct bnxt_qplib_hwq qpc_tbl;
289 struct bnxt_qplib_hwq mrw_tbl;
291 struct bnxt_qplib_hwq srqc_tbl;
293 struct bnxt_qplib_hwq cq_tbl;
294 struct bnxt_qplib_hwq tim_tbl;
349 static inline u8 bnxt_qplib_base_pg_size(struct bnxt_qplib_hwq *hwq) in bnxt_qplib_base_pg_size()
381 static inline void *bnxt_qplib_get_qe(struct bnxt_qplib_hwq *hwq, in bnxt_qplib_get_qe()
393 static inline void *bnxt_qplib_get_prod_qe(struct bnxt_qplib_hwq *hwq, u32 idx) in bnxt_qplib_get_prod_qe()
408 struct bnxt_qplib_hwq *hwq);
409 int bnxt_qplib_alloc_init_hwq(struct bnxt_qplib_hwq *hwq,
438 struct bnxt_qplib_hwq *hwq, u32 cnt) in bnxt_qplib_hwq_incr_prod()